home *** CD-ROM | disk | FTP | other *** search
/ Club Amiga de Montreal - CAM / CAM_CD_1.iso / files / 032.lha / include / crt.g next >
Text File  |  1987-05-16  |  2KB  |  47 lines

  1. extern
  2.     CRT_NLines()ushort,
  3.     CRT_NCols()ushort,
  4.     CRT_Line()ushort,
  5.     CRT_Column()ushort,
  6.     CRT_AbortEnable()void,
  7.     CRT_AbortDisable()void,
  8.     CRT_Error(*char message)void,
  9.     CRT_ClearError()void,
  10.     CRT_Chars(*char charsPtr)void,
  11.     CRT_Menu(*char charsPtr)ushort,
  12.     CRT_Center(ushort line; *char charsPtr)void,
  13.     CRT_ClearTail()void,
  14.     CRT_ClearLine(ushort row)void,
  15.     CRT_ClearLines(ushort row, count)void,
  16.     CRT_InsertLines(ushort row, count)void,
  17.     CRT_DeleteLines(ushort row, count)void,
  18.     CRT_ScrollRegionUp(ushort topLine, lineCount, scrollCount)void,
  19.     CRT_ScrollRegionDown(ushort topLine, lineCount, scrollCount)void,
  20.     CRT_ClearToEnd(ushort row)void,
  21.     CRT_EnterHighLight()void,
  22.     CRT_ExitHighLight()void,
  23.     CRT_DeleteChars(ushort n)void,
  24.     CRT_InsertChars(ushort n)void,
  25.     CRT_Move(ushort row, col)void,
  26.     CRT_Scroll()void,
  27.     CRT_ClearScreen()void,
  28.     CRT_PutChars(*char charsPtr)void,
  29.     CRT_PutChar(char c)void,
  30.     CRT_GotChar()bool,
  31.     CRT_ReadChar()char,
  32.     CRT_Reply1(*char buffer; ushort length; *char prompt)void,
  33.     CRT_Reply2(*char buffer; ushort length; *char prompt)void,
  34.     CRT_GetLine(*char buffer; ushort length)void,
  35.     CRT_Read(*char buffer; ushort length; bool skipNext, skipPrev;
  36.          *char delimitors, delimitor)bool,
  37.     CRT_Continue()void,
  38.     CRT_Ask(*char question)bool,
  39.     CRT_NonRandom(uint seed)void,
  40.     CRT_Random(uint numberRange)uint,
  41.     CRT_Abort()void,
  42.     CRT_Reset()void,
  43.  
  44.     CRT_Initialize(*char title; ushort lines, columns)void,
  45.     CRT_Terminate()void,
  46.     CRT_Flush()void;
  47.